Sculpture Schools in California
4 Sculpture students earned their degrees in the state in 2022-2023.
As a degree choice, Sculpture is the 699th most popular major in the state.

Jobs for Sculpture Grads in California
There are 12,120 people in the state and 109,910 people in the nation working in sculpture jobs.
Wages for Sculpture Jobs in California
In this state, sculpture grads earn an average of $76,230. Nationwide, they make an average of $58,370.
